DUP slams rival party’s “in-fighting”
Junior McCrum said, “Even though Sam Gardiner had a large personal vote in Waringstown the UUP hierarchy allocated it as a first preference area for Jo-Anne Dobson.
“This went down badly with many local UUP supporters who wanted to vote for Sam. In response to that unhappiness Sam put up some of his posters in the town only for them to be taken down immediately by persons unknown. He then put up some more. This time they were allowed to remain but Jo-Anne Dobson put up a new batch of her posters only on this occasion the voting order had been changed from 1 Dobson, 2 Gardiner, 3 McCusker to 1 Dobson, 2 McCusker and 3 Gardiner with Sam now relegated from second to third.
